Output 3d0e5dca071393265523a40949542dac8033895ec3d3ac65e422e7fef8007846:4

value
152372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3859d20ce7cfc948a94f48743e390037c731af OP_EQUAL
address
3HaD1FNznr8M5ocuUaAuf8jFb6AXXHSR5u
transaction
3d0e5dca071393265523a40949542dac8033895ec3d3ac65e422e7fef8007846
spent
true